Charles Sinn (1824 - 1832)

Charles Sinn
Born in Frederick, Maryland, United Statesmap
Ancestors ancestors
Died at age 7 in Frederick, Maryland, United Statesmap

Biography

According to Engelbrecht's Death Ledger, Charles died of cholera.[1]

Sources

  1. Jacob Engelbrecht, ed. Edith Olivia Eader and Trudie Davis-Long: The Jacob Engelbrecht Death Ledger of Frederick County, MD 1820-1890
